Want to Pass Your Quality Audit? Here Are Some Dos and Don’ts to Consider

The Quality audit is the key to success in the ISO 9001 certification, the international accreditation for quality management in businesses. The purpose for doing an audit is to evaluate the effectiveness of the implemented QMS (Quality Management System) and the organization’s overall compliance with the ISO 9001 standard’s requirements. Quality Audit Dos and Don’ts that You Should Know

There are several aspects that are the foundation of a successful quality audit. Hence, you need to consider them while planning your audit process.

Do Cooperate and Communicate with the Auditors

After appointing the team of auditors, you need to be cooperative and polite with the auditors so that there are no barriers to communication between you. The auditors must be involved in the planning and preparation stage. They should know what the scope of the audit is, who ae the coordinators are, who the ones they can interview are, and what to expect from your quality processes. You should make calls and communicate with auditors in advance to discuss all these before the actual audit begins. Therefore, communication is important between both parties.

Do Make Your Employees Aware

Whenever a quality audit is scheduled, alert your employees, especially the quality assurance personnel in your organization. You should inform them as much ahead of time as possible. This helps them to prepare to face the interview and also fine-tune the procedures of quality management so that auditors may find negligible inadequacies.

Do Make All the Documents Available

All the records and documentation regarding your QMS should be properly arranged so that the auditors can quickly assess them. They might need certain documents while going through the process. Therefore, you need to classify and label them well so that you can quickly search for a document when asked by an auditor.

Do Accompany the Auditors

Even though different employees are there accompanying the auditors and cooperating with them in the audit process, an expert or quality manager should also accompany them through the process. Active involvement of an expert is crucial because whenever a concern or issue is identified, the person can immediately ask the auditors about its causes and the appropriate solutions.

Do Aim to Take Notes and Learn from the Audit

Your quality managers should be keen to learn from the audit process. Therefore, pay attention to the questions being asked and counteract them with your doubts or opinions. They should prepare a checklist of relevant questions and concerns and ask about them when the auditors have done their evaluation and interviews. Also, take notes of the auditors’ findings or observations from the audit so that you can enquire about them later and get more detailed clarification. This ensures none of the weaknesses or issues found out the audit process remains unknown to you so you can plan to correct them.

Do Share the Audit Report with Managers of Your Organization

Even though the audit is conducted on the procedures related to the quality management of your organization, it is necessary to share the audit report with other departments’ managers. This ensures that everyone in the organization is aware of the issues and conformity of your QMS to the ISO standard. There may be some issues that may be related to other departments and hence they will need to resolve them. Therefore, it is necessary to inform every department head about the audit findings.

Do Not Get Overwhelmed by the Complexities

Getting overwhelmed or stressed about the seriousness and complexity of the audit procedure is one of the greatest mistakes. As quality management involves an extensive set of processes and a lot of employees, most organizations face difficulties in executing their audits successfully. It is hence best to prepare for the process months ahead and hire some professional internal auditors who can carry out a preliminary internal audit of your processes before the external auditors do that.

Don’t Hesitate to Ask Questions

Even though the auditors say that they are done and wrap up with conclusions, you should not hesitate to ask questions about any of the audit outcomes. This ensures that you are not confused or clueless about any observation after they have left.

Don’t Accept any Usual Templates

Auditors provide an audit template that helps you to understand the audit criteria. Many times, a template can be used for quality audits for several industries. However, the templates need customization before every audit to ensure it fits with the specific processes of the business. Therefore, if your chosen auditor just provides a general template, ask for the customized one.

Don’t Argue or Compel Your Opinions on Auditors

Auditors must be free to share whatever they observed and write them down in the report. You should not be overriding their ideas or dictating them. Whatever positive or negative is presented in the report, you must acknowledge it.
